Join bestselling historian Scott Ellsworth for an unforgettable evening at the Robert C. Byrd Center for Congressional History & Education, as he discusses Midnight on the Potomac — his riveting new history of the final year of the Civil War, the Lincoln assassination, and the fragile rebirth of America.
Presented in partnership with the George Tyler Moore Center for the Study of the Civil War at Shepherd University & the Center for Appalachian Studies at Shepherd University, this event invites readers, history lovers, and community members to reflect on the challenges of rebuilding a divided nation — then and now.
